Ordinals
beta
Sat 888386802899805
decimal
177677.1802899805
degree
0°177677′269″1802899805‴
percentile
42.30413351795385%
name
hocyuihfhbo
cycle
0
epoch
0
period
88
block
177677
offset
1802899805
timestamp
2012-04-29 02:29:42 UTC
rarity
common
prev
next